Y. Fang, J. Liu, L. Xin, et al., “Radix Salvia miltiorrhiza for Ankylosing Spondylitis: Determining Potential Inflammatory Molecular Targets and Mechanism Using Network Pharmacology,” BioMed Research International 2022 (2022): 3816258, https://doi.org/10.1155/2022/3816258
In the article, an error was introduced during the production process, where in Figure 8a, the bands for COX2 were duplicated with the IL‐6 bands. The correct Figure 8 is shown in the following:
